The promoter sees no obstacles for the fight between the Ukrainian champion and the “Gypsy King”
Alexander KrasyukWBO/WBA/IBF/IBO heavyweight champion promoter Oleksandr Usykspoke about plans to fight a Ukrainian with a WBC title holder in the same category Tyson Fury immediately after the fight Daniel Dubois.
“If Fury does not lose in his circus performance with Ngannou, then we will work out the Usyk-Fury fight next.”
On mandatory challenger Filip Hrgovic:
“If we go to undisputed, then that takes precedence over any mandatory defense, so he will have to wait until the fight is over.”
On Usyk’s contract with the Saudi Arabian organization:
“It’s only for a fight with Tyson Fury.”
Recall that the unification fight between Usyk and Fury was scheduled for April 2023, but it did not take place. According to the Gypsy King, this happened because of the financial requirements of the Ukrainian.
Previously Usyk signed a contract with Skill Challenge Entertainment from Saudi Arabia. The Ukrainian believes that this cooperation will help organize the fight with Fury. A new potential date for the face-to-face meeting between Tyson and Alexander is January 27, 2024.
Fury’s next fight will be against former UFC heavyweight champion Francis Ngannou. The fight is scheduled for October 28 in Riyadh, the capital of Saudi Arabia.
Usyk will defend his titles against WBA mandatory challenger Daniel Dubois. The fight will take place on August 26 in Wroclaw, Poland, at the 40,000-seat Tarczynski Arena. According to Krasyuk, more than three-quarters of the tickets for this event have already been sold.
